What’s the hardest thing about being a writer?
-Fighting off the imposter syndrome. When I start a new project, I always fear I won’t be able to create another story that captivates readers. I’m currently feeling this right now. I’m drafting, which always makes my characters flat and the storyline disjointed. I have to keep reminding myself that I’ll make it beautiful when I edit.

How long does it usually take you from the first word is written in a book to publication date?
-The first book took nearly two years. Mostly because I wasn’t sure I would ever publish and I had a lot to learn about structuring a book. Then I had a lot of rewrites once my critique partners got a hold of it. The second one was only about six or seven months. I had a deadline for pre orders which really lit a fire under me. I think each book will go faster.
What writing resource would you die without?
-Thesauruses for sure. I have several geared toward romance and emotion that really help me clean up my prose. I also use Prowriting Aid to help me with my grammar and find any sentences that need revising.

What is a mistake you made early in writing that you’d advise other authors to avoid?
-If I had to do it all over again, I would have written multiple books in the series before I published the first. Trying to meet a close deadline was very stressful. I also would have been on TikTok a lot earlier than I was. Booktok has a hungry readership and it has really made a difference.
